**FAQ: What if the Thumbwright queue stalls?**

The Thumbwright thumbnail generation queue occasionally stalls when a corrupt source image poisons a worker. First, drain the dead-letter queue and requeue valid items. Do not restart all workers at once; stagger them to preserve cache warmth. If the queue's encrypted config store is locked after a crash, you must unseal it before workers will reconnect. The unseal passphrase is recorded immediately below.

recovery phrase for fahof-fawip: casael-fenael-wenix

## Cold Starts — Quillbasin Handlers

If p99 latency spikes after a deploy, suspect cold starts. Check the warm-pool gauge on the Quillbasin dash. Bump MIN_WARM_INSTANCES to 4, redeploy, confirm within 10 min. Warmer pings fail silently if auth is missing, so verify the env file includes this line:

secret setting of kageg-bawep: RELAY_SECRET5=3c3b0

## Goods Lift — Deliveries Only

The east goods lift at Brindlemoor Tower is reserved for deliveries between 22:00 and 06:00. Do not use it for passenger traffic; the main lifts remain available. Pallets must be logged in the dock register before going up. Prop the cage gate only while loading. To call the lift from the dock level, enter the code below.

turnstile pass: bdg-YEOZLM-79341408